Full Job Description
We are seeking a highly motivated Technical Data Product Owner to lead the strategy, roadmap, and delivery of the LillyDirect Pharmacy Covered Entity Data Hub. This role serves as the bridge between business collaborators, data engineering teams, enterprise technology organizations, external data partners, and compliance functions to ensure secure, scalable, and compliant delivery of pharmacy and healthcare data assets.

The ideal candidate combines strong product ownership capabilities with technical expertise in data platforms, HIPAA-regulated environments, Agile delivery practices, and cross-functional stakeholder management. This individual will handle defining and prioritizing the product roadmap, leading delivery execution, and driving business value through data products that support analytics, reporting, operational processes, and patient-centric initiatives.

ICOS Corporation is a biotechnology company that engages in the discovery, development, and commercialization of therapeutic products. It is engaged in the commercialization of treatments for unmet medical conditions, such as benign prostatic hyperplasia, hypertension, pulmonary arterial hypertension, cancer, and inflammatory diseases. It is the developer of a treatment known as Cialis (tadalafil), a product for the treatment of erectile dysfunction through its joint venture with Eli Lilly and Company in North America and Europe. It is also engaged in contract manufacturing services for third parties. It is in a strategic alliance with Solvay Pharmaceuticals, Inc. ICOS Corporation was established in 1989, based in Bothell, Washington. It is currently operated by Eli Lilly and Company.
